Forecasters say temperatures will reach a high of 60 degrees Saturday with a brilliant sun shining across Lower Bucks County and that has to be good news for Bristol Township families who plan to visit the municipal playground after it was closed for one day to install new sun shades.
Parks and Recreation officials said the new sun shades over the spray park and playground area were successfully installed Thursday after a temporary shutdown of the park.
Some of the sun shades appeared to have been damaged over the winter likely due to heavy snowfall and high winds.
“A big thank you to our Public Works team for their hard work in getting everything ready for the warmer, sunnier days ahead. We appreciate everyone’s patience and hope you enjoy the updated space!,” township officials said on Meta.
